
Chesapeake Tide Announce Training Camp Roster
February 13, 2008 - Continental Indoor Football League (CIFL)
Chesapeake Tide News Release
Upper Marlboro, MD - February 12, 2008. The Chesapeake Tide of the Continental Indoor Football League (CIFL) announced their 2008 training camp roster, which includes 13 returning players from last season's playoff team, several newcomers with professional indoor football experience, and others from top college programs.
Headlining the group of 35 attending training camp are ten starters from last season's Tide team, which finished their inaugural season at 7-5 and earned a playoff date with the eventual league champions, the Rochester Raiders. Returning starters are: Joe Able, Leonte Collins, Mike Fitzgerald Jr., Robert Hennings, Sammie Jenkins, Mike Jones, Noble Jones, Savon McLemore, Darryl Overton Jr., and Kyle Postell.
Also attending camp are several players with pro experience, including former Tide players Lavon Copeland, Daryl Disbrow, and Ron Garner, as well as, Clay Powell, who suited up for the Fort Wayne Fusion of the Arena Football 2 (af2) League last season. James Brockington, Eric Gaines, and Joe Urso who played for the Baltimore Blackbirds last season, have also been invited to camp.
Top newcomers include Linebacker/Defensive End Jamar Atkinson (6'2", 245), a Washington D.C. native and a 2001 PrepStar All-Atlantic Region Selection while playing for Garfield High School. Atkinson started his college career playing for SUNY-Morrisville and was named First-Team 2003 NJCAA All-American and 2003 Northeast Conference Defensive Player of the Year. He finished his college career playing his junior and senior years for the Syracuse Orangemen, playing in all 12 games as a senior. Also, Capital Heights resident Dale Williams (6'1", 170), who holds the Hudson Valley Community College record, with four interceptions in a game, will be suiting up at defensive back.
"Coach Steeple and his staff have done an excellent job assembling a training camp roster, which includes a good balance of veteran players and new talent. This year's camp promises to be very competitive. The roster also represents the entire Chesapeake region with 19 players from the D.C. metro area and 13 from the Baltimore area; it is truly a hometown team," stated Tide General Manager John Wolfe.
The Tide open training camp on February 24th at the Free State Arena in White Marsh, Maryland. Their season kicks-off on March 21st at 7:30 PM at The Show Place Arena in Upper Marlboro, Maryland against the Rochester Raiders.
